Define Your Coaching Niche and Narrative

Boil your value into one transformative promise clients can repeat. Instead of “life coach,” think “I help new managers become confident leaders in 90 days.” Precision filters the right audience, earns attention quickly, and sets a measurable outcome you can consistently demonstrate.

Voice, Visuals, and Consistency

Choose a tone—direct, warm, or challenger—and a vocabulary that signals your method. A mindset coach might favor verbs like “reframe,” “design,” and “practice.” A performance coach might use “benchmark,” “iterate,” and “ship.” Consistent language builds recall and subtly promises a specific experience.

Voice, Visuals, and Consistency

Pick two brand colors, a clean typeface, and one photographic style. Use the same headshot background and lighting across profiles. A simple, repeatable visual kit helps followers recognize your posts at a glance, even before reading your name or headline.

Content Pillars that Prove Expertise

Choose three to five pillars that your audience cares about: diagnostics, frameworks, mindset shifts, case studies, and behind-the-scenes process. Rotate them weekly so your feed builds a recognizable rhythm—useful, credible, and unmistakably yours, not a random parade of tips.

Long-Form Meets Short-Form

Publish one deep piece monthly—blog, podcast, or webinar—then slice insights into threads, reels, and carousels. One leadership coach recorded a 30-minute Q&A, clipped six reels, and doubled inquiries that week because each short post teased the bigger, trust-building idea.

A Repurposing Flywheel

Turn client questions into FAQ posts, turn FAQs into newsletters, and convert newsletters into LinkedIn threads. Tag relevant peers, invite counterpoints, and ask readers to share their version. Momentum grows when your best ideas show up in multiple formats without feeling repetitive.

Social Proof That Feels Human

Tell mini-stories that outline the starting point, intervention, and measurable shift. Use first names with permission, or anonymize details responsibly. One wellness coach documented sleep hours improving over eight weeks; the visual chart spoke louder than adjectives ever could.

Own Your Audience: Email and Community

Offer a focused, fast win that previews your coaching: a 7-day reset, a decision framework, or a meeting script. Make it actionable and brand-aligned, then reference it regularly in posts so new followers always have a low-friction next step.
